A leading dental provider in Exeter seeks a full-time Associate Dentist to join their Pinhoe Dental Centre. With an estimated earning potential exceeding £80,000 NHS and upwards of £40,000 private, this role promises significant professional growth.
Benefits include:
- A well-managed appointment book
- Coaching opportunities
- Access to modern equipment in a supportive team atmosphere
An active NHS Performer Number is essential. This opportunity is perfect for those looking to balance private income alongside NHS responsibilities.
